How to Incorporate Puppets Into Education

Incorporating puppets into education can engage students' minds, help them understand difficult ideas and even help them to learn new languages. In addition, educational environments that foster the use of puppets can encourage students to become invested in their learning. By following the steps below you can incorporate puppets into the classroom and into the entire school culture.

Instructions

    • 1

      Purchase puppets for the classroom and create identities for them. Ask the students to create the names. This will help them to become comfortable with the puppets.

    • 2

      Ask students to design clothing for the puppets and create stages for them. Giving students a say in developing the puppets' identities will make them excited to work with the puppets. Clothing and stages can be created with materials such as cardboard, crayons and construction paper.

    • 3

      Determine the skills that you would like students to learn through using the puppets. Portray appropriate behaviors for students with puppets. Have puppets demonstrate disagreements about theories in science. Ask students to pretend to be the puppet when speaking in a foreign language. Using puppets to learn languages can help students to feel less nervous about taking risks with new words and phrases since it seems as if the puppets are taking the risks for them.

    • 4

      Invite a puppet theater company to come visit the school, or take a field trip to see a puppet performance. There are many options for such activities and the shows are both entertaining and educational. The Dallas Puppet Theater has been running for 25 years, and creates puppet performances for Pre-K through the sixth Grade. The Shadowbox Theatre is based out of New York City and features story-telling puppets. The Abbe Museum creates puppet shows based on the history of Maine.
